Went and picked up Heavymetalnut today. Decided to do some downpour metal detecting in the cold. We searched 4 cellar holes today, the 1st one I found this crotal bell and a button and some other odds and ends. The other two sites were duds, but the last site that I recently found ended up being a sweet spot. At first the targets weren't comin at all, and finnaly I got an awesome solid "silver" signal on the prizm. (penny bouncing to quarter signal) I dug 4 inches down and tangled in the roots was this absolutely beautiful capped bust dime. I can't begin to explain the feeling. I rinsed it off in the brook and realized how beautiful it actually was. My new favorite coin. Dave came over to witness all of this.....and not even 30 seconds after I covered my hole he to had an awesome signal, I checked it on the prizm...solid copper reading...he digs down and there it was, a colonial copper. He's amped, I'm happy for him. And then! Not even 10 minutes later he calls me over with a another awesome signal...solid quarter reading....He digs again, BAM New Jersey Copper! What a day we both had, I ended up diggin another button....We were both soaking wet but our blood was runnin soo much we both didn't even notice...Thanks for lookin.
